> New Audi sports car to go into production: Green light for Audi R8 in
> Neckarsulm
> Tuesday November 15, 3:03 pm ET
> 

> Audi subsidiary quattro GmbH responsible for production
> 
> AJAX, ON, Nov. 15 /CNW/ - It is now official: the new Audi sports car
> will be called the Audi R8. Presented as the "Le Mans quattro" concept
> study two years ago at the IAA Frankfurt Motor Show, Audi has now taken
> the decision to build its new sports car. Everything is already being
> prepared for the series production of the R8 at Audi's plant in
> Neckarsulm, due to commence in the fourth quarter of 2006. The first
> market launch is scheduled for the second quarter of 2007.
> 
> 28 million euros are being invested in the R8 production line. The Audi
> subsidiary quattro GmbH will be responsible for production. Development
> and test construction at quattro GmbH and technical development at AUDI
> AG are currently in full swing. 250 employees will work on the
> production of the R8.
> 
> "Through the R8 we are looking to build on our successes in motorsport
> and carry them over to series production. This model represents Audi's
> very own interpretation of sportiness," says Prof. Dr. Martin
> Winterkorn, Chairman of AUDI AG, about the new member of the Audi model
> range.
> 
> Audi is relying on intelligent lightweight design for its R8, a core
> area of expertise in Neckarsulm. The Audi A2, A6 and A8 were all
> developed at the Aluminium Centre there using lightweight design technology.
